Frequently Asked Questions about Johnston

What is the current pricing and availability for apartments for rent in Johnston, RI?

As of today, September 06, 2026, there are currently 628 available Johnston apartments priced from $800 to $4,179, with an average monthly rent of $2,258.

How much are Studio apartments in Johnston?

There are currently 217 Studio Apartments in Johnston with rent ranges from $1,700 to $2,150 with an average price of $1,862.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Johnston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Johnston ranges from $800 to $3,909 with an average monthly rent of $2,160.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Johnston c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Johnston range from $1,550 to $4,179.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,291.

How expensive are Johnston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 73 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Johnston on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,695 to $2,905 - averaging $2,376 for the location.
